






Synopsis
This play is a new piece of student writing, from an Exeter student, set in the woods and fields of the Cotswolds in the 1980s. Roald, Caragh and George are mismatched and reclusive, on the cusp of becoming teenagers and still reluctant to grow up. Their free time is absorbed by the "games"; acts of role playing and imagination that they bring to life around the ruins of an old abbey and its crumbling well. However, this hermetic environment is shattered when a eloquent, yet seemingly mad tramp intrudes upon the games of the children, and seems to take on elements of the stories themselves.
